Offering a clear, comprehensive presentation, HALF THE HUMAN EXPERIENCE, 8E, International Edition delivers an authoritative analysis of classical and the most current research from a feminist psychology viewpoint. It thoroughly examines the balance of cultural and biological similarities-and differences-between the genders, noting how these characteristics may affect issues of equality as well as how men and women behave toward one another. It provides a strong foundation for understanding the influences of gender, race, and ethnicity on psychology and society, as well as strategies for thinking critically about pop culture versus academic feminism as it relates to psychology.
